The Evolutionary Studies Student Organization searches to to create a social and interactive environment for evolutionary studies at Binghamton. Working with the already well-established academic EvoS program, the EvoS student organization will take evolutionary studies at Binghamton out of the classroom and into student life.
To organize events and speakers geared toward undergraduate students focusing on Evolutionary Topics
To co-host events with other Student Organizations built around the overlap between Evolutionary study and the other group’s focus.
To plan off campus trips and attend off campus events that are relevant to evolutionary study, e.g. museums, conferences.
Create a medium for students who are interested in evolutionary study and its relation to their academic focus to connect, engage, and discuss.
Create opportunities for engaged students of evolution to conduct research or write academic papers, and find journals, conferences, and other events to which this type of research could be relevant.
